Subject: Ticket-pricing experiment wrap-up

For future maintainers: the Fernbright pricing experiment on Gatefold ended last sprint. Variant B (dynamic weekday discounts) won and is now the default; the experiment flags are removed, not just disabled. Config lives in the pricing module, documented in the wiki. The final build that removed the flags is recorded below.

trace token, bawep-fahof: htk6_262092

Subject: Key rotation — Renderforge perf pipeline

Hi all, quick heads up for the newer folks: we rotated the credential our template rendering benchmarks use to push results to the Tempograph dashboard. The old one stops working Friday. If your local perf runs start failing with auth errors, that's why. Update your env file with the new key, which I've included just below.

app token of kajop-fawif = qvz2-4a

Handover note — for the records team, from Mira Estvane to Joren Halbeck. The replacement lock assembly for the basement safe at the Corvessa Annex arrived from Thornegate Security intact; I inspected the packaging and resealed it with tamper tape, initialed and dated. The old mechanism stays in evidence storage until the audit closes. Document every transfer in the chain-of-custody ledger. A bonded courier collects the new assembly Wednesday; the confidential hand-over instruction is stated below:

handover note for tawep-kahof: the tammir silwyn courier leaves the druox ralael kelys drumir sormir olidor julmir sorael ledger at gate 4573 under passcode 562512